Years after its initial release, Memoirs of the Reaper remains a high-water mark for independent hip-hop. It proved that an artist could build a massive, dedicated global following without major label backing, relying instead on a distinct aesthetic, relatable themes, and uncompromising sonic quality.

Azizi Gibson, the Bangkok-born, California-raised artist known for his ethereal, often dark, and highly introspective hip-hop, delivered a defining project with . For fans looking to dive into the full experience, "azizi gibson memoirs of the reaper zip full" searches reflect a deep interest in consuming this project in its entirety. This album represents a pivotal moment in his artistic journey, blending lo-fi aesthetics with raw emotional vulnerability. What is Memoirs of the Reaper?
Memoirs of the Reaper acts as a literal diary of this character. Across the album's 12 tracks, Gibson balances a nihilistic, reckless lifestyle with moments of profound vulnerability and paranoia. He isn't just an omnipotent entity collecting souls; he is a tired, flawed human being dealing with the weight of fame, broken relationships, and the constant temptation of vices.
